30 Days Wild - The adventure begins with Scottish rain
I am taking part in The Wildlife Trust’s 30 Days Wild challenge – doing something wild every day for the month of June – and will be blogging about my experiences along the way. Today is day one, but owing to a busy couple of weeks, I have begun in a slightly disorganised fashion. However, nature had a real treat up her sleeve for me this morning.
